Chicken Fillets - The non edible variety!!

Mitzi50, 27 October, 2009 at 10:26 Posted on Planning 0 18

When I tried my dress on and the lady was measuring me up she very quickly boldly stated 'Bra or Fillets?' and as its a strapless fitted top I instinctivly said Fillets. I have never had chicken fillets, never used them, never seen them and dont know what to look for or even if they are the right thing for what I want! I had a look quick look on ebay at them and got a little worried! ? So i'm hoping one of you lovely ladies can offer me some advice!

As mentioned I have a strapless corset top style dress and just want something to push them up a little and hold them nicely in place etc. When held right I have a nice set (sorry if tmi) but they do need that support. How do these fillet things work? ? Sorry if im being dim!

Thanks in advance for any help or advice!
